You can create amazing textural works using acrylic paint and a palette knife. Instead of using a brush, use a flat palette knife to dip into your colour, then stamp the knife onto the palette. This will give you a nice stamping of colour that you can use to add texture to leaves or flowers in your acrylic art.

When youre ready to edit a material, follow these steps: On the Textures Palette tab (the brick icon), open your Colors In Model collection. Select the material you want to edit. From the Color drop-down list, select Edit. On the Edit Material panel that appears, as shown in the figure, choose your desired edits. Accessing Texture Packs In-Game Open Minecraft. Re-open the launcher if you closed it, then click PLAY. Click Options. Its in the bottom-left corner of the Minecraft start screen. Click Resource Packs. Click your resource packs image. Click Done. Play a game. Texture. This draw mode is used for editing, painting and mapping individual textures. Lighting is the same as in solid mode, so this is similar to the existing textured solid for Blender Internal. The texture drawn is the active image texture node for the material.
A texture background in the photo editing process refers to the perceived feel, appearance, or consistency of the surface or subject. Its essentially an image overlay of a textured surface, and when applied to your own image, adds a visual element that gives your photos depth and perceived feel.
